Taxon: Asclepias tuberosa subsp. interior Woodson
Family: Apocynaceae
Collector: Delaney, B.   89227   
Date: 1989-08-18
Locality: United States, Minnesota, Isanti, 0.5 mi. N of Tennyson. SE1/4 NW1/4 Sec. 17, T35N, R25W.;;035N;25W;17
45.522434  -93.481581 +-800m.  WGS84
Habitat: On a 15 acre old-field; half was recently cultivated in sorghum and half good cover od sand prairie species. with Andropogon gerardi, Schizachyrium scoparium, Stipa spartea, Helianthus rigidus, etc.
